Travis Hoffman 02-01-2008 22:21

Re: Toronto Regional
 
Quote:

Originally Posted by robotcanuck1676 (Post 666894)

So, after that background, here are my questions:

1. Does your team go to the Playdium?
2. Is it well received by team members (do they enjoy it)?
3. How long do you recommend staying there?
4. For your time recommendation, how much can you expect to spend per person?

Thanks for your help, guys.

  1. When attending the Canadian/Greater Toronto Regional, 48 traditionally went to the Playdium Thursday evening from 2002-2007. Not only did this avoid the big crowds on Friday (I don't believe the regional arranged for team group rates in the early years - we just picked Thursday on our own and stuck with it), the fact it's the evening of a practice day helps keep it from interfering with the "chi" of the actual competition days and the scouting/strategy activities which typically occur on Friday nights at the hotel.
  2. Most team members did enjoy it, although some of the video games, most notably the linked Grand Prix racing system (each person has his/her own car and display, competes against the rest of the field), have not been upgraded since we've been going there and are therefore old hat to returning team members. The first time is the most fun time, however. I have many great memories (and pictures) of the Playdium from back in the day. You guys should enjoy it.
  3. I believe we stayed for around 2 hours. That coincided with the time limit of the all-inclusive cards, I think.
  4. Like 1114, we also purchased the all inclusive card at a group rate. Play as many games as you want for a fixed amount of time. The clock starts as soon as you swipe your card in the first game machine. As long as you don't spend too much idle time in between games, you will feel like you got your money's worth.
  5. FYI, we always had time to stop in Niagara Falls, ON, for about 3-4 hours on the Wednesday before the competition. I highly recommend investigating such a side trip if you can fit it into your schedule. Makes for a great team picture photo op, and there are a lot of things for kids/mentors to do, see, and eat while you're there. If you need any further details, feel free to PM or email me.
